Cost of Foundation Lifting in Grand Prairie
Foundation lifting is a critical home improvement project, especially in areas like Grand Prairie, TX, where soil conditions can lead to foundation settling. Understanding the costs associated with foundation lifting is essential for homeowners to budget appropriately and ensure the structural integrity of their homes.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Type of Foundation: Different foundations (slab, pier and beam, etc.) require different lifting methods.
- Extent of Damage: The more extensive the damage, the higher the cost for repairs.
- Accessibility: Hard-to-reach areas may increase labor costs.
- Soil Conditions: Poor soil conditions can complicate the lifting process.
- Materials Used: The quality and type of materials used for lifting can vary in cost.
- Permits and Inspections: Local regulations may require permits and inspections, adding to the overall cost.
- Labor Costs: Labor costs in Grand Prairie, TX, can vary based on the contractor’s expertise and demand.
Common Tasks and Costs
| Task | Average Cost (Grand Prairie, TX) |
|---|---|
| Initial Inspection | $300 - $500 |
| Soil Testing | $500 - $1,000 |
| Slab Foundation Lifting | $3,500 - $6,000 |
| Pier and Beam Foundation Lifting | $4,000 - $7,500 |
| Hydraulic Jacking | $2,000 - $4,500 |
| Underpinning | $1,000 - $3,000 per pier |
| Crack Repairs | $500 - $1,500 |
| Waterproofing | $2,000 - $5,000 |
| Permit Fees | $100 - $500 |
